#428145 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#428145 is composed of 25.9% red, 50.6%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.5%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 122.9 degrees, a saturation of 32.3% and a lightness of 38.2%. #428145 color hex could be obtained by blending #84ff8a with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

Shades and Tints of #428145
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060c07 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#428145
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606360 is the less saturated color, while #06bd0f is the most saturated one.
